днієї сутності, яка може бути пов'язана з примірником іншої сутності. Нижче представлена ??структура зв'язків сутностей малюнок 3.10, таблиця зв'язків суті 3.22 і er - діаграми малюнок 3.11 - 3.12.
Таблиця 3.22 - Зв'язки сутностей
СвязіСущностіСодержітАкціі - gt; ПродажаСодержітНакладная - gt; СкладСодержітСклад - gt; ПродажаСодержітКарта клієнта - gt; ПродажаОформляетСотруднік - gt; ПродажаСодержітСкідкі - gt; ПродажаІмеетПоставщік - gt; НакладниеІмеетФірма - gt; ПоставщікІмеетПокупатель - gt; Продаж
Малюнок 3.10 - Структура зв'язків сутностей
Зв'язок «містить» має показник кардинальності «один - до - багатьох», тому одна акція містить багато продажів.
Зв'язок «містить» має показник кардинальності «один - до - багатьох», тому один накладна містить багато автомобілів.
Зв'язок «містить» має показник кардинальності «один - до - одному», тому один автомобіль може бути проданий один раз.
Зв'язок «містить» має показник кардинальності «один - до - багатьох», тому одна карта клієнта містить багато продажів.
Зв'язок «оформляє» має показник кардинальності «один - до - багатьох», тому один співробітник може оформляти багато продажів.
Зв'язок «містить» має показник кардинальності «один - до - багатьох», тому один знижка містить багато продажів.
Зв'язок «має» має показник кардинальності «один - до - багатьох», тому один постачальник має багато накладних.
Зв'язок «має» має показник кардинальності «один - до - багатьох», тому одина фірма має багато постачальників.
Зв'язок «має» має показник кардинальності «один - до - багатьох», тому один покупець має багато продажів.
Малюнок 3.11 - er - діаграма на рівні сутностей
Малюнок 3.12 - er - діаграма на рівні атрибутів
3.3 Модульна структура проекту
Модульна структура проекту представлена ??на малюнок 3.13.
Малюнок 3.13 - Модульна структура АІС «Автосалон»
. 4 Опис модулів проекту
Модуль «Avtoriz» є модулем форми «Авторизація». Це головна форма, яка запускається відразу ж після входу в систему. З цієї форми відбувається перехід на інші форми.
Модуль «Akcii» є модулем форми «Акція». Ця форма містить дані про акції.
Модуль «AvtSkidk» є модулем форми «Знижки». Ця форма містить дані про знижки.
Модуль «Cvet» є модулем форми «Колір», яка містить інформацію про квіти автомобілях.
Модуль «KataloAvt» є модулем форми «Каталог авто», яка містить інформацію про автомобілі.
Модуль «KatalogOborud» є модулем форми «Каталог обладнання», який містить інформацію про обладнання.
Модуль «KladPostavshik» є модулем форми «Постачальник», яка містить дані про постачальників.
Модуль «KladovSklad» є модулем форми «Склад автомобілів», яка містить дані про автомобілі присутніх на складі.
Модуль «Klien» є модулем форми «Клієнт», містить інформацію про клієнтів.
Модуль «KlSkladOboru» є модулем форми «Склад запчастин», містить інформацію про запчастини мають на складі.
Модуль «KlKreKompani» є модулем форми «Кредитні компанії», містить інформацію про кредитні компаніях, які співпрацюють з автосалоном.
Модуль «KlienUsloKred» є модулем форми «Кредитні компанії», містить детальну інформацію про умови кредиту.
Модуль «KredDlViplat» є модулем форми «Оплата кредиту», яка дозволяє вводити дані про оплату кредиту.
Модуль «LuchSotrudn» є модулем форми «Кращий співробітник», яка виводить діаграму продажів у співробітників.
Модуль «Nakladnai» є модулем форми «Накладна», яка містить інформацію про накладних та поставлених автомобілів.
Модуль «NakladnSotrud» є модулем форми «Співробітник», яка містить інформацію про співробітників.
Модуль «otbor2» є модулем форми «Відбір», яка здійснює підбір автомобілів і кредитних компаній.
Модуль «Poruchitel» є модулем форми «Поручитель», яка містить інформацію про поручителів.
Модуль «Postavsh» є модулем форми «Постачальник», яка містить інформацію про постачальників.
Модуль «Prodazha» є модулем форми «Продаж», яка містить інформацію про проданих автомобілях і запчастинах.
Модуль «ProdaO...